Tips & tweaks
Simple guidance to reduce latency when streaming live content by optimizing encoder settings and network priorities.
Streaming live content demands tight coordination between encoding and transport. This evergreen guide shares practical, science-backed steps to trim latency, stabilize delivery, and preserve viewers’ smooth, real-time experiences across devices and networks.
Published by
Edward Baker
August 06, 2025 - 3 min Read
Latency is the invisible bottleneck between your live scene and the audience watching it. Optimizing encoder settings begins with choosing a reasonable bitrate that matches your audience’s bandwidth while preserving picture quality. A higher frame rate can improve motion fluidity, yet it consumes more bandwidth and processing power. Balance is key. Tuning keyframe intervals to two seconds or less helps downstream players begin playback earlier, reducing the apparent delay. Additionally, selecting a suitable encoder profile, such as main or high, and leveraging performance presets can yield a net gain in responsiveness. Always test under typical network conditions to confirm the improvements hold across devices. Consistency matters more than isolated spikes.
Beyond the encoder, network preparation creates the foundation for low-latency streaming. Prioritize streaming traffic on your router or gateway by enabling QoS or traffic shaping, if available. This helps ensure encoding packets reach the CDN with minimal queueing. When possible, use wired Ethernet over Wi-Fi to reduce interference and jitter, especially during broadcasts. If wireless is unavoidable, place the access point in a central location and choose channels with the least congestion. Enable UDP for transport when feasible, as it reduces handshaking delays, though you must handle potential packet loss gracefully in your application. Finally, consider a lightweight content delivery path that favors nearby edge nodes to shorten round trips.
Align encoder choices with audience capabilities and infrastructure
Start with a baseline assessment that measures end-to-end latency from capture to viewer playback. Use simple, repeatable tests that simulate typical scenes: fast motion, still frames, and scene changes. Document the results, focusing on the segment where latency spikes occur. This data informs which adjustments yield meaningful gains without sacrificing reliability. When calibrating, make incremental changes to one parameter at a time so you can attribute observed effects precisely. If viewer reports buffering or stuttering, revisit both encoding parameters and transport behavior. The goal is gradual improvement, not a single dramatic fix. Over time, consistent small gains accumulate into noticeably lower latency.
After establishing a baseline, adopt a conservative approach to bitrate management. Avoid drastic swings in encoder bitrate during a live session, as fluctuating quality can trigger buffering cycles that elongate perceived delay. Implement a target bitrate near the upper end of what your audience can sustain, and enable a steady bitrate mode if available. Consider two-pass encoding only for pre-recorded segments or highlights, not continuous streams, to prevent unnecessary processing delay. Keep audio and video synchronized with careful packet timing. Finally, monitor sender and network buffers; small, predictable queues are easier to manage than large, variable ones, which often generate jitter.
Fine-tune capture and encoding workflows for responsiveness
Understanding your audience’s typical connection speeds guides practical encoder decisions. If many viewers are on mobile networks or shared connections, lower the resolution and frame rate to reduce the strain on both encoder and network. Adaptive streaming helps, but for truly live experiences you’ll want a stable baseline that minimizes abrupt changes. Ensure the audio path remains crisp, as audio delays can amplify the perception of video lag. Using mono or stereo appropriately, and avoiding overly aggressive compression on highs, can improve intelligibility with fewer artifacts. Regularly review analytics to detect shifts in viewer hardware or geographies that may require re-tuning.
Network prioritization should be complemented by robust transport choices. When possible, publish via a CDN that supports ultra-low-latency modes and edge computing options. This reduces transit distance and buffering opportunities. If you control your own streaming server, enable low-latency streaming features and minimize unnecessary handshakes. Keep a watchful eye on DNS resolution times, as slow lookups can add seconds to the setup phase. Employ redundant paths and automatic failover to prevent latency spikes during congestion or outages. Finally, document your network topology so future adjustments stay targeted and effective.
Maintain stable transport paths and monitor in real time
The capture pipeline influences latency long before encoding begins. Ensure sensors and cameras deliver consistent frame timing, with minimal jitter. Use a synchronized clock source and verify time stamps align across devices. In post-capture workflows, trim any pre-roll seconds that don’t contribute to the live moment, so viewers reach the content faster. Within the encoder, enable fast startup modes and minimize internal buffering so packets move quickly to the network stack. If you employ filters or color corrections, apply them during a pre-processing stage rather than inline, reducing per-frame processing delay. Small optimizations here compound as the stream progresses.
A disciplined approach to encoding settings yields lasting gains. Prefer constant size encoding where latency predictability matters, and only switch to variable bitrate if you can bound the burstiness. Fine-tune GOP length, target bitrate, and B-frames with an eye toward how quickly your audience’s device can decode the stream. Test on multiple clients—desktop, mobile, and smart TVs—to ensure broad compatibility. Consider enabling lightweight error concealment so minor packet loss doesn’t force a full refresh. Finally, document every setting change and the observed latency impact, creating an internal playbook for future broadcasts.
Build a durable process for ongoing latency reduction
Live latency improvement hinges on steady transport behavior. Minimize hops by selecting a direct path to the chosen CDN or ingest endpoint, and resist last-minute route changes that add delay. If you’re streaming from a studio, keep uplink bandwidth reserved for the encoder and signaling since congestion on the outbound path bites latency immediately. Implement continuous monitoring that flags latency excursions and packet loss, enabling rapid rollback to known-good configurations. Real-time dashboards help operators react without interrupting the broadcast. In environments with fluctuating network quality, automate adaptive behaviors to stay within target latency bands while preserving reliability.
Real-time monitoring should cover both network and application aspects. Track metrics like outbound throughput, jitter, and loss ratio, then correlate them with viewer experience signals such as startup time and rebuffer frequency. Set thresholds that trigger alerts and, if possible, autonomous adjustments to encoder rate or transport parameters. Periodic synthetic tests during a live stream can reveal hidden bottlenecks not visible under normal load. Maintain a changelog of network and encoder tweaks so you can backtrack to effective configurations and discard ineffective ones. The aim is a self-healing system that preserves latency goals under diverse conditions.
Evergreen latency reduction relies on repeatable, disciplined practice. Create a standard operating procedure that includes pre-broadcast checks, encoder calibration, and transport validation. Schedule regular drills where teams practice switching configurations under simulated network stress, so personnel know exactly how to respond. Document the rationale behind each decision and the expected latency impact, building organizational memory for future events. A culture of measurement ensures habits become improvements. Over time, teams can anticipate common bottlenecks and address them before they affect viewers. Consistency in testing, tuning, and documenting yields steady, long-term gains.
As technology evolves, stay curious about emerging low-latency techniques. New codecs, transport protocols, and edge computing strategies can provide incremental reductions with minimal risk. Participate in industry briefs, follow peer case studies, and experiment in controlled environments before rolling changes to live streams. Maintain compatibility across devices by prioritizing widely supported profiles and avoiding features that restrict audience access. Remember that latency is the sum of many small decisions—encoder, transport, and orchestration all matter. With a deliberate, iterative approach, you can steadily shorten delay and deliver crisper, more immediate live experiences.